London, New York, Toronto and Melborne: Humphrey Milford / Oxford University Press, 1914. Full-Leather. Very Good. Book consists of the Poems and Masquescontained in the collected editions of the poetical works of robert Bridges, together with two groups of later poems and Poems in Classical Prosody." Frontis illus is a photo portrait of Bridges with facsimile signature under. Handsome Brown Calf Full-Tree-Leather binding with 5 raised bands to spine. Gilt title on Black ground to spine with Gilt decoration on babnds and in compartments. Narrow decorative gilt border on front & back. Gilt decoration on edges and blind-tooled decoration on inside border. Marbeld endpapers. All page edges Marbled. 472 p.pages, 560g, 7 1/4" tall. Slight wear down sides of spine. Small gift inscription on back of ffep, dated 1921. No other inscriptions.
